文章概要
本文探讨了某单位自行开发的工资管理系统如何确保数据安全,从数据加密、用户权限管理到日志审计、灾难恢复等多个方面全面分析了可能遇到的问题和解决方案。同时,结合实际案例和专业经验,提出了切实可行的建议,帮助企业打造更加安全的薪资管理体系。
某单位自行开发的工资管理系统如何确保数据安全?
工资管理系统涉及员工薪资、个人信息等敏感数据,一旦出现安全漏洞,不仅影响员工信任,还可能带来法律风险。那么,如何才能确保数据安全呢?从实践经验来看,以下几个关键领域需要特别关注。
数据加密与传输安全
1. 数据加密的重要性
工资管理系统中,员工的薪资、身份证号、银行账户等都是敏感信息。加密是保护这些数据的第一道防线。
– 数据库加密:敏感数据在数据库中存储时,建议采用强加密算法(如AES-256)。即使数据库被攻击,未经授权的访问者也无法读取明文数据。
– 传输过程加密:数据在网络中传输时也容易被截取。启用SSL/TLS协议,可以加密客户端与服务器之间的通信,防止“中间人攻击”。
2. 实践案例
某单位在开发工资系统时,因未对数据库启用加密,导致某黑客通过SQL注入攻击获取了明文数据。最终,系统升级后采用加密存储,问题得以解决,避免了更大损失。
用户身份验证与权限管理
1. 强化用户身份验证机制
“工资表”绝对不是人人都能随便看的文件!开发一个工资管理系统时,用户身份验证是关键。
– 双因素认证(2FA):特别是管理员账号,应启用2FA,比如通过手机验证码或认证应用程序生成动态密码。
– 密码强度要求:密码设置应包含大小写字母、数字、特殊字符,并定期提醒用户更新。
2. 权限管理的精细化
权限分配需遵循“最小权限原则”(Least Privilege Principle)。员工只能访问自己的数据,HR可以访问部门数据,而管理员才有全局权限。
– 建议实现基于角色的访问控制(RBAC),确保权限分配和撤销都有记录可查。
3. 实践经验分享
从我的观察来看,很多单位在权限管理上常犯的错误是“一刀切”。比如,给某部门主管过大的权限,结果导致误操作删库事件。只有分级权限才能最大限度地减少这种风险。
系统日志与审计跟踪
1. 为什么日志如此重要?
工资管理系统涉及敏感操作,日志是追查问题的唯一线索。
– 操作日志:记录每个用户的登录、数据访问和修改行为。
– 异常日志:对未授权访问、重复密码尝试等异常行为记录并自动报警。
2. 日志管理的注意事项
– 加密存储:日志文件本身也需加密,避免被篡改。
– 定期审计:定期导出日志,审查是否存在未授权操作。
– 存储周期:建议日志至少保留6个月到1年,以便应对突发问题。
备份与灾难恢复机制
1. 备份的必要性
工资管理系统是企业的“命脉”之一。无论是硬件故障还是黑客攻击,数据丢失都将造成严重后果。因此,定期备份是不可或缺的。
– 备份频率:建议每周全量备份,每天增量备份。
– 多地存储:备份文件需异地存储,避免单点故障。
2. 灾难恢复方案
– 容灾系统:构建主备服务器架构,主服务器故障时可以即时切换到备服务器。
– 定期演练:定期模拟灾难恢复,确保方案可行。
物理与环境安全措施
1. 数据中心的物理保护
工资管理系统的服务器通常放置在数据中心,因此物理安全同样重要。
– 访问控制:只有授权人员可以进入服务器机房,采用门禁卡或生物识别方式。
– 监控与巡逻:机房需安装监控,定期检查是否存在潜在风险。
2. 环境控制
– 防火防水:确保机房具备防火、防水设施,比如烟雾报警器和防水地板。
– 温度与湿度:服务器需要稳定的工作环境,建议安装恒温恒湿空调设备。
合规性与法律法规遵循
1. 遵循数据保护法律
工资管理系统处理大量个人信息,因此必须遵循相关法规,比如:
– 《个人信息保护法》(PIPL,适用中国)
– 《通用数据保护条例》(GDPR,适用国际化企业)
2. 确保合法合规的操作
– 隐私告知:让员工了解其数据如何被使用。
– 数据最小化:只收集业务所需的必要信息。
3. 推荐专业工具
如果企业觉得自行开发和管理系统过于复杂,可考虑使用专业的人事管理工具,如“利唐i人事”。它不仅功能全面,还严格遵循各类数据保护法规,特别是在薪资管理和权限控制方面表现出色。
总结
从数据加密到日志管理、再到合规性要求,工资管理系统的数据安全需要多方面的保障。企业在自行开发系统时,应综合考虑技术、管理和法律三方面的需求,形成一套完整的安全体系。当然,如果企业缺乏专业IT团队,也可以选择成熟的工具如“利唐i人事”,以降低开发与维护成本。总之,数据安全工作是一项“防患于未然”的长期工程,只有未雨绸缪,才能在数字化浪潮中立于不败之地!
利唐i人事HR社区,发布者:hiHR,转转请注明出处:https://www.ihr360.com/hrnews/20241239089.html